NORTH WINTER
- Iowa City: The Prairie Press, 1964
Iowa City: The Prairie Press, 1964. First edition. Stapled signatures: an unbound advanced copy intended for submission to a book award, with attached note: "This book will be published in November, 1964. Since no bound copies are available to meet the November 1 deadline, this unbound copy is submitted." Two small chips, one on each side, and edges browned, but still at least Very Good.
Scarce in this format and an uncommon book period; in this case providing an interesting glimpse at the inner workings of a small press. The Prairie Press was one of the most important U.S. small presses; it was founded by Carroll Coleman, this book designed by him.
